Output 143b77e32500dfdafe71a7e7bf8a5e7eb4ea712a9bdcf571e8f99794ab9e7dac:0

value
790746
script pubkey
OP_HASH160 OP_PUSHBYTES_20 59b0576e7d40c4617e7338fcb466624215f3a61a OP_EQUAL
address
39sFK3Kz7VUaiQCLJx4xVdMGH5PU9BA1kK
transaction
143b77e32500dfdafe71a7e7bf8a5e7eb4ea712a9bdcf571e8f99794ab9e7dac
spent
true